1 Helping your child with maths Mr. Michael & Ms. Keshia

2 Grade 2 topics  Addition and Subtraction  Patterns and Algebra  Length, Area, Volume, Capacity and Mass  Time

3 Grade 2 topics (con’d)  2D and 3D shapes  Fractions and Decimals  Multiplication and Division  Data

4 TYPICAL CLASS STRUCTURE Mental math – 5 min. —Teacher-directed lesson – 10 min. —Activity – 10 min. —Problem-solving – 10 min. —Independent practice – 10 min. * Times vary somewhat by grade and developmental level

5 Parent Tips for Helping with Math Homework  Look at shapes: How many circles can you see in the kitchen?  What shapes can you find in the garden?  Look at books and pick out different shapes.

6 Help Your Child See How Mathematics is a Part of Daily Life  Draw attention to the, days of the week and time of the day: today, yesterday, tomorrow, morning and night etc  You are a living textbook!

7 Help Your Child See How Mathematics is a Part of Daily Life  Look at numbers: on cars, buses, in shops. Have number hunts to see who can spot the most numbers.

8 Math Activities to do with Your Child Estimation Activities  Make a pretend shop using tins and packets of food.  Use real or pretend money. Talk about:  How many?  How much?  What change did we get?.

10 Topics for Grade 3 Numbers: Counting forward(996,997,998) and backward (998,997,996) Skip counting in 2s,3s,4s,5,s,10s,25s,50,100s Read and write numbers up to four digit (5783- five thousand seven hundred and eighty three) Subtraction, Addition, Multiplication, Division

11 Cont’d Place value: Thousands, Hundreds, Tens, Ones. Money: Know how to make change Time: Half and Quarter past/to. Fractions: halves and quarters. Measurement: Length, Mass Geometry: 2D shapes

12 Homework and Assessment Math homework will be given every week. It can be returned to school before or on Thursday. IMPORTANT: Homework has to be completed only by your son with assistance from an adult. Assessment: Tests will be done once every 2 weeks.
